MEMORANDUM

Posted: January 15, 2013 02:51 PM
From: Representative Eli Evankovich
To: All House members
Subject: Taxpayers FIRST - Reintroduction of HB 2279 & HB 2280 2011-12
 
In the near future, I intend to re-introduce 2 pieces of legislation (former HB 2279 and HB 2280) that will require all levels of government in Pennsylvania to disclose annual employee costs to the Taxpayers.

The first bill will require Local Governments, County Governments, and School Districts to prepare an annual report disclosing salary and wage costs, healthcare benefits, retirement benefits, and other insurance benefits by employee name and position. The report will have to be published on a website (if applicable), a newspaper, or newsletter.

The second bill will create consistency, by making the same information available for state employees. The bill will amend the recently enacted PennWATCH legislation to include, not only employee name and salary (as currently required under PennWATCH), but also the same benefit information.

The purpose of this proposal is simple. The Taxpayer has become increasingly aware of the employee costs for the legislature because of the ease of access for this information and as a result has become appropriately more critical of the conduct in this General Assembly. I am asking for you to join me in extending this same tool to the Taxpayer for every other level of Government in Pennsylvania--greater accountability will follow.

Document #1

Introduced as HB788

Description: 1. Former HB 2279-
An Act amending the act of February 14, 2008 (P.L.6, No.3), known as the Right-to-Know Law, in preliminary provisions, further providing for definitions; and, in access, further providing for regulations and policies.
 

Document #2

Introduced as HB789

Description: Former HB 2280- 
An Act amending the act of June 30, 2011 (P.L.81, No.18), known as the Pennsylvania Web Accountability and Transparency (PennWATCH) Act, further providing for definitions and for searchable budget database.
